5. Challenges and Drawbacks:
While internet poker brings numerous advantages, it is not without its challenges. One of several major drawbacks is the possibility of fraudulent activities, including collusion and processor chip dumping, where people cheat to achieve an unfair advantage. But reputable on-line poker systems employ robust security actions and random quantity generators to thwart these types of behavior. Additionally, some players may find the absence of physical cues and communications being part of real time poker games a disadvantage, as they can be harder to read through opponents and use mental techniques on the web.
